About Splenda:
Splenda® brand has brought sweetness to the world since 1992. Today, the Splenda® brand is the most recognizable and iconic low-calorie sweetener brand in the world, having sold more than 100 billion yellow packets. And it’s the #1 recommended brand of sweetener by healthcare professionals. From original Splenda® Zero Calorie Sweetener to Splenda® Naturals, the Splenda® brand portfolio of products reinforces our position as a category leader, with more delicious new products to come as we help people live happier, healthier, and longer lives.
